A Research Nurse (FTC until June 2020) vacancy is available at our Client, Wits Health Consortium’s MatCH (Maternal, Adolescent and Child Health Research) Research Unit (MRU) in Durban in Kwa-Zulu Natal.
Background
Wits Health Consortium (Pty) Limited (“WHC”) is a wholly owned Company of the University of the Witwatersrand, Johannesburg (South Africa) under its Faculty of Health Sciences. WHC provides Faculty with a legal framework within which to operate the research and other activities necessary to support its academic objectives. In addition WHC offers a range of products and services to the Academics conducting these activities in order to assist with the management thereof.
MRU (MatCH Research Unit) is a division of the Wits Health Consortium under the Department of Obstetrics and Gynaecology of the University of the Witwatersrand. We are committed to supporting the millennium development goals aimed at gender equity, maternal and child health and combatting HIV. Our work focuses on sexual and reproductive health with research and we conduct clinical, behavioural, operations and implementation science research and support health systems strengthening including capacity building and technical support.
Main Purpose of the Job
To provide best practice data collection, clinical assessments, comprehensive counselling and management, collection and processing of specimens and care according to protocols and to provide HIV testing
To screen and enrol participants into the study, and to conduct on-going follow-up based on the research protocols
Location
Commercial City Site, Durban
Key Performance Areas
• Participant recruitment, consenting, enrolment and counselling according to protocol
• Obtain medical history and perform physical examinations and STI/RTI assessments
• Perform HIV and pregnancy testing and advise participant of results
• Collect blood and other specimens for testing as per protocol
• Prepare study related blood samples for temporary storage and collection by Laboratory Company
• Prepare, run, and record laboratory tests/ procedures according to the lab and/or study protocol
• Monitor and controls stock levels applicable to the study within the laboratory
• Perform regular equipment maintenance
• Collect, record and maintain data and study documentation according to ALCOA principles
• Transcribe all source document data into CRFs and Quality control CRFs and other study documents
• Assist the Project Manager in the control and ordering of consumable stock
• Report writing, administration and training
